Project Summary
The project will produce electricity from wind, decreasing the amount of electricity produced by burning diesel fuel inside the Hamlet. The project will be located approximately 6 km west of the Hamlet, on an esker, and will include the installation of two wind turbines, upgrades to the road that connects Arviat to the esker, and a powerline running alongside the road between the wind turbines and the Hamlet. It is important that the wind towers are installed on high ground, so the project is not on ground that floods or could have high ground water levels during the year. Each of the wind turbine towers is 50 meters tall and have three blades (each approximately 25 m long) that are mounted on the top of the tower. The Hamlet Mayor and Council have two major goals for the project: 1. Install environmentally friendly power that reduces the community’s dependency on getting 100% of our power from diesel fuel. 2. Support community programs from money produced by the project. Money from the wind power project will go to directly to the Hamlet. The Hamlet of Arviat is currently underfunded by the Territorial Government, based on how many people live in Arviat. This project will provide the Mayor and Council with reliable funding to start addressing many infrastructure and program shortfalls. The project will make it possible for the Hamlet of Arviat to provide more money for recreation programming, training programs, wellness programming, medical services, fire protection services, search and rescue services, youth/elder programs, and cultural funding. The project will also allow the Hamlet to get funding necessary to build a modern community recreation centre. The project will be developed, constructed and owned by the Hamlet of Arviat and NRStor, the Hamlet’s partner for the project. NRStor will manage the development and construction of the project, working in collaboration with the Hamlet to ensure that community needs are met. The construction activities will involve numerous local construction jobs, including labourers and equipment operators, during the months of May 2020 through October of 2021. The wind turbines will deliver electricity to Arviat for 20-25 years (starting in October 2021). This project will help to bring very important funding into the community that can directly raise the standard of living for all Arviat residents.
